New Orleans Pelicans's History

The New Orleans Pelicans are a professional basketball team in the National Basketball Association (NBA) that was founded in 1988 as the Charlotte Hornets. The team moved to New Orleans in 2002 and played as the New Orleans Hornets until 2013, when they were rebranded as the New Orleans Pelicans.

The Pelicans have had a relatively short history compared to other NBA teams, but they have already made their mark in the league. The team has made the playoffs seven times, including a run to the second round in 2018, and has produced several All-Stars and award winners.

One of the most notable players in Pelicans history is Anthony Davis, who was drafted by the team in 2012 and played for them until 2019. Davis was a dominant force on the court, earning six All-Star selections and winning the league's Defensive Player of the Year award in 2018. He led the team to the playoffs three times and was a key part of their success during his tenure in New Orleans.

In addition to Davis, the Pelicans have had other standout players over the years, including Chris Paul, who played for the team from 2005 to 2011 and was a four-time All-Star, and Zion Williamson, who was drafted by the team in 2019 and has quickly become one of the most exciting young players in the league.

The Pelicans play their home games at the Smoothie King Center, which is located in the heart of New Orleans. The arena has a seating capacity of over 18,000 and has hosted a variety of other events, including concerts, wrestling matches, and NCAA basketball tournaments.
